Overview

CVE-2018-14828 is a high-severity vulnerability affecting advantech webaccess. It was published on October 23, 2018 and has a CVSS 3.0 base score of 7.8 (HIGH).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.0 base score of 7.8, rated HIGH. It requires local or adjacent network access to exploit. Some level of privileges is required for exploitation.

Technical Description

Advantech WebAccess 8.3.1 and earlier has an improper privilege management vulnerability, which may allow an attacker to access those files and perform actions at a system administrator level.
